LATEST JOB POSTINGSLATEST JOB POSTINGS

1 - 1 of 1 Jobs

Tender Manager

Oceaneering
Aberdeen, Scotland, United Kingdom

THE ROLE / EXPERIENCE Leads tenders for UK/Europe from start to finish adhering to established process. Tasks include but are not limited to the following: Liaise with Sales, Operations and technical ...

Contracts Engineer Purchasing